Content Marketing Lead Job in United States
Sinch , United States

Never pay for job application, test/interview.
Safe Job Search | EEO Laws in USA
Experience
1 Year
Salary
0 - 0
Job Type
Job Shift
Job Category
Requires Traveling
No
Career Level
Telecommute
No
Qualification
Unspecified
Total Vacancies
1 Job
Posted on
Feb 23, 2021
Last Date
May 23, 2021
Location(s)

Job Description

Are you interested in joining a leading tech brand and being part of our journey forward? We are one of the most successful companies in the world, and we have exciting future plans! We are looking for a Content Marketing Lead who will play a key role in the positioning of Sinch as the global leader in mobile customer experience.

The essence of the role

Sinch is growing and so is our Marketing team. We are looking for Content Marketing Lead to join us in Seattle or San Francisco. As our Content Marketing Lead, you will be responsible for managing Sinch’s content marketing function, and the overall success of our content marketing activities.

Who are you?

  • At least 5+ years content marketing experience
  • Strategically driven
  • Experience producing content for the web specifically and channel-specific knowledge (blog, YouTube, Facebook, Twitter, etc.)
  • A history of building audiences
  • Creative and a demonstrable excellence as a writer but can also be process and data-driven
  • Proficiency with Adobe Creative Suite (particularly Photoshop and InDesign)
  • Should understand SEO principles


As our new Content Marketing Lead, you will:

  • Play an active part in helping marketing achieve its key results (MQLs, SQLs, Won opportunities)
  • Take responsibility for developing content relevant to buyer personas and the buyer journey stages (awareness, consideration to decision)
  • Write and produce various types of downloadable content and blog regularly
  • Expand Sinch's digital footprint - generating awareness, subscribers, and leads
  • Collaborate with designers, product marketers, sales professionals, and external influencers, and industry experts to produce relevant content that meets the needs of both key internal stakeholders and our audience


In order to contribute, you have:

  • Excellent communications skills, both verbal and written
  • Customer-driven focus dedicated to quality and success
  • Interpersonal adeptness with proven ability to develop and foster relationships, both internally and externally
  • Strong interest in understanding the business and what drives performance
  • Desire to work collaboratively and effectively while handling multiple projects on various timelines in a fast-paced environment
  • High energy and a strong team player with collaboration across teams, functional areas, geographic areas
  • Sense of humor and enjoy having fun at work, contributing to a great employee experience with a positive attitude!


Join us on our journey!

Getting hired at Sinch is more than being a creative and dynamic individual with a solid track record. It’s about fit. Is your drive aimed at the same direction as ours? Does your interpersonal savvy and high-performance DNA match ours? Finding an experienced and detailed candidate who can juggle a variety of exciting tasks will thrive in this environment. Strong skills coupled with professional and personable charisma is important in this highly creative and energetic environment, which is why the candidate who thrives in a fun environment while holding themselves and their teammates accountable will find a warm and welcome reception at Sinch like nowhere else!

Tell us why you are the right fit for the Content Marketing Lead role at Sinch. We are excited to hear from you and look forward to reviewing your application and resume!


Job Specification

Sinch

Information Technology and Services - Berlin, Germany
© Copyright Mustakbil.com - Jobs in USA, 2004-2021. All rights reserved.